Abstract :
The authors address various aspects of the problems associated with processing and recognition of printed and handwritten Bengali numerals. A scheme has been proposed for recognizing handwritten as well as printed numerals with different fonts and writing styles. The scheme was successfully used for the recognition of samples of handwritten numerals and the font from printed numerals with a high degree of accuracy. The scheme was also extended for noisy and occluded numerals. The standard multilayer perceptron (MLP) augmented with MAXNET was used as a classifier. The experiments presented have established the superiority of the MLP and MAXNET combined over the standard MLP classifier and the classical nearest neighbor classifier
